Types of Braces
Esthetic Treatments
Clear Aligners

Clear aligners are a popular, modern option for straightening your teeth without braces. These custom-made trays are:
- Invisible: The clear design makes them virtually undetectable, offering a discreet way to achieve a beautiful smile.
- Removable: You can easily take them out to eat, drink, brush, and floss, making oral hygiene more convenient during treatment.
- Comfortable: Made of smooth acrylic, clear aligners eliminate the irritation and abrasions often caused by metal brackets and wires.
Clear aligners are an effective and convenient choice for aligning your teeth while maintaining your lifestyle and confidence.
Lingual Braces

Lingual braces are a discreet orthodontic option that are placed behind the teeth, making them completely invisible when you smile. These braces are 100% customized to fit the shape of your teeth, ensuring a precise and effective treatment tailored just for you.
Lingual braces are an excellent choice for individuals seeking a subtle orthodontic solution, including athletes, models, actors, musicians who play wind instruments, and adult professionals who prefer their treatment to be less noticeable.
With lingual braces, you can achieve a beautifully aligned smile without anyone knowing you're undergoing orthodontic treatment.
Clear (Ceramic) Braces

Ceramic braces are made from clear or tooth-colored materials, making them a less noticeable alternative to traditional metal braces. Because of their discreet appearance, they are especially popular among older teens and adults who want a more cosmetic option for orthodontic treatment.
While ceramic braces are visually appealing, they do require extra care. The brackets are slightly larger and more delicate than metal braces, which means paying close attention to your oral hygiene is important to prevent staining or damage. For these reasons, ceramic braces are typically used on the upper front teeth, where they are most visible, rather than on the lower teeth.
Ceramic braces combine effectiveness with a more subtle appearance, making them a great choice for those seeking a less noticeable treatment option.
Non-Esthetic Treatments
Traditional Metal Braces

Traditional metal braces are the most common and reliable type of orthodontic treatment—and they’re more comfortable than ever thanks to modern advancements. Made from high-grade stainless steel, metal braces use brackets and archwires to gradually straighten your teeth.
For a fun and personalized touch, you can choose colored elastics (rubber bands) to create a unique, colorful smile that reflects your personality!
Self-Ligating Braces

Self-ligating braces are similar to traditional braces but offer a few key differences that make treatment more efficient and comfortable. Unlike traditional braces, self-ligating braces don’t require elastics (rubber bands) to hold the archwire in place. Instead, they use a specialized clip that allows the archwire to move more freely, reducing friction and pressure on the teeth.
These braces are available in metal, ceramic, or clear brackets, giving you options to fit your preferences. While they’re the same size as traditional metal braces, the absence of elastics means fewer adjustments are needed, which often translates to fewer office visits.
Self-ligating braces are a modern choice for effective and streamlined orthodontic care, helping guide your teeth into position with less hassle.
